Niobium and tantalum were incorporated into the faujasite aluminosilicate structure in one-pot synthesis and also by post-synthesis method, i.e. solid-state ion exchange. One-pot synthesized zeolites exhibit Nb and Ta incorporated into the zeolite skeleton as evidenced by different methods. The efficiency of metal incorporation examined by XPS measurements was found to be higher for tantalum than for niobium.
